Closed petition: Ban the production and sale of small animal cages

Closed on

We think that almost all cages that are produced and sold in pet shops are far too small for all animals, particularly the ones they are marketed to.

Animals do not deserve to live a life in tiny hutches. Animals, no matter the size, deserve to live a good quality of life where they can move, stand and run freely. If a human wouldn’t want to be trapped a space they couldn’t move in, why should an animal?

For example, animal welfare advocates recommend the minimum size a rabbit should be in is 3mx2m, but pet stores sell many cages that are 0.63m x 0.17m, as well as even smaller cages.
